INGREDIENTS
2 - Low Carb Tortillas
1 1/2 Cup Shredded Mozzarella Cheese
2 Tbs. Parmesan Cheese
4 Tbs - Pizza Sauce
3 oz. Pepperoni Slices
3 oz. Canadian Bacon
Olive Oil
Oregano
Italian Seasoning
Garlic Powder
I followed the recipe to a T. I pre-heated the oven to 400 degrees, placed the tortillas on an oven pan, and added all of the proper ingredients. The inside of the pizza pocket included ingredients 1-6; once folded over, you put olive oil and spices on top. After cooking for ten minutes, I was utterly disappointed once I tried it. It was entirely too salty. I think the combination of the spices, the pepperoni, AND the Canadian bacon was too much. Therefore, I tried it again, but altered to recipe to my own liking (and made it a little healthier too):
INGREDIENTS
2 - Low Carb Tortillas
1 1/2 Cup *Fat-Free Shredded Mozzarella Cheese
2 Tbs. Parmesan Cheese
4 Tbs - Pizza Sauce
3 oz. Canadian Bacon
Olive Oil
Italian Seasoning
Though I only subtracted a few ingredients, it made all the difference. This time, it was much less saltier, and also healthier! The beauty of this recipe is that you can experiment with different ingredients. I made it another time with different types of cheeses and one with added black olives and mushrooms. I also want to try a BBQ chicken one sometime. All in all, it's a great and quick snack/ meal (depending on how hungry you are), and also pretty healthy! Enjoy :)
DIRECTIONS
Preheat oven too 400*
Warm each tortilla in the microwave for about 20-30 seconds to soften it
Spoon 1 Tbs. pizza sauce on one half of each tortilla
Next layer half of the cheese - Dividing evenly between the two tortillas. Leave some of the cheese close to the outer edge of the tortilla. This will help you pinch them closed when you are finished with the fillings.
Divide the meats evenly between the two tortillas and place on top of the cheese
Divide the remaining cheese between the two tortillas and layer on top of the meat.
Spoon 1 Tbs. pizza sauce over top of the cheese on each tortilla
Fold the tortillas closed and pinch the edges together. If you can't get them to stay all the way closed, do not worry as they will stick together and stay closed in the oven
Brush some olive oil over top of each pizza pocket. On top of the olive oil sprinkle some oregano, Italian seasoning, and garlic powder. On top of the seasoning sprinkle 1 Tbs. of grated parmesan
Bake for 10 minutes. It will be a nice golden brown.
SERVE AND ENJOY!!!
Makes 2 Servings - 8 net carbs per serving (This may vary depending on the brand of tortillas and pizza sauce you use)
